Custom Icons Disappear in Cover Flow Above Certain Size

I've been trying to create custom icons for certain folders and I've been having no luck when viewing them in cover flow.
I've downloaded a PNG file, 512x512 pixels. Open it in Preview, copy to the clipboard, do a 'get info' on the folder I wish to change the icon of, click the little icon, hit paste, and it appears correctly in the preview and in the finder Icons view, as well as on my desktop or whatever. However, if I turn on cover flow and drag the size of cover flow to larger than a certain point, the custom image disappears and all I get is a blank spot. It's as if the 256 pixel icon is being created but the 512 pixel image is being left blank.
I do not know if this happened in 10.5.1, as I hadn't tried until after installing the 10.5.2 combo update.
In the following picture, you can see 1: bottom right, a preview of the png file itself as it appears, correctly, in cover flow, 2: top right, the icon working correctly on the desktop and in the get info window, and 3: left: the cover flow view of the computer showing a bit gaping void where the custom icon should reside.
!http://www.ece.ualberta.ca/~tomlinso/argh.jpg!
Any ideas? Thanks in advance!

This does NOT happen if I use an existing, working icon (say, put the Applications folder's icon onto my hard drive.) It seems to be an issue with custom icons only, not just changing the icon for something.

  • Cover Flow: Can I Change Video Clips' First Frame?

    Hi,
    I've got a bunch of video files that I'm viewing in cover flow. However, seeing their first frames doesn't help much in giving me a clue about their contents.
    Is it possible to select an middle frame in the video clip and have that be the image that pops up in cover flow? How?
    Thanks,
    Duck

    Whenever I get a movie I always play it in QT Pro 7, select a typical frame, copy it and then paste it as the icon for the movie using GetInfo. Cover Flow respects these added icons, and that is what it displays.
    If you only have QT X the process is a bit more problematic, since I have not discovered a way to select and copy an individual frame. You can't even do a decent screen shot, since if you pause the movie to take a picture of the movie, the idiotic control bar is inside the movie frame. However, if you pause it, then move the mouse off the control bar and click once inside the frame, the control bar will disappear and you can then do a clean screenshot. Open the screenshot in Preview, select all and copy, then select the movie file in Finder, GetInfo, select the wee little icon at the top and paste. Your movie will now have your custom icon displayed in Cover Flow, Icon view, and so on.

  • Suddenly unable to apply custom icon to system drive?

    I've loved using custom drive icons for years, and have routinely changed them to suit my moods. Today, no matter what I try, I cannot change it, and in fact the attempts to apply a new icon have removed my old one, and I now have the standard system icon. I've tried both as the user and as Administator. I've repaired perms.
    What's going on?

    Hi Mike, while I didn't think of it at the time I wrote the above, I now wonder if the Custom icon attribute bit got reset to No, and by using GetInfo and paste changed it back to yes. If you have Developer Tools installed you can test this theory with the GetFileInfo command:
    -bash:~francine$ GetFileInfo /Volumes/OXey/
    directory: "/Volumes/OXey/"
    attributes: avbstClinmed
    created: 08/05/2006 20:08:50
    modified: 03/08/2007 00:11:16
    As I recall, the volume OXey was the one that was having trouble, although now the attribute is set correctly (the upper case C means the item has a custom icon). Recently there have been a rash of cases of drives having the visibility attribute spontaneously changed from v to V, so I guess the custom bit could spontaneously change also. Again, if you have Developer tools installed you can try resetting the bit:
    SetFile -a C /Volumes/OXey/
    I just went the other way with my drive OXey, turned the bit off, relaunched the Finder and sure enough the custom icon disappeared, even though the .VolumeIcon.icns file was still there. When I turned the bit back on with the above command and relaunched Finder its custom icon reappeared.
    If you don't have Developer Tools installed you can download them here:
    http://homepage.mac.com/francines/.Public/setgetfile.zip
    Unzip and either put the two commands where you want them in you PATH, or just drag each command in turn into the Terminal to use it.

  • Custom icon reverts to standard Pages document icon...

    I'm having trouble with permanently assigning custom icons to Pages '08 documents.
    Say I've got a document, I'll create an icon, set the icon via the info panel, everything is fine. The next time I click on the document with the new icon, the document opens and the custom icon disappears, reverting to the stock Pages icon.
    This doesn't seem to be a problem with any other documents or folders from other programs, just Pages '08.
    But I'm thinking this is more likely an OS issue than a Pages issue.
    Thanks

    For some reason, the custom icon is deleted. (Bet that comes as a shock.) I have an old version but it is apparently no different. Essentially a Pages document is a folder that Finder treats like a single file:
    ls -a test.pages/
    ./ .typeAttributes.dict index.xml.gz
    ../ Contents/ thumbs/
    When you add a custom icon, a file is added to the folder:
    ./ .typeAttributes.dict Icon? thumbs/
    ../ Contents/ index.xml.gz
    When Pages backs up the document it includes the custom icon in the document:
    ls -a Backup\ of\ test.pages/
    ./ .typeAttributes.dict Icon? thumbs/
    ../ Contents/ index.xml.gz
    But it disappears from the original:
    ls -a test.pages/
    ./ .typeAttributes.dict index.xml.gz
    ../ Contents/ thumbs/
    (So next time, it disappears from the backup, too.)
    It almost looks as though Pages renames the original document to create the backup and then creates a new "original" but this isn't correct because the filenode numbers stay the same on the original. So I don't know what causes it but it seems to be something peculiar to Pages so I'm not sure how it could be avoided except by not using Pages or not giving Pages documents custom icons.

  • Icons in Cover Flow

    Hi, I'm new to Leopard so please excuse me if this question has already been posted.
    Cover Flow in Finder displays ICONS. I'd like to use Cover Flow to display my DVD COVERS.
    In iTunes this isn't a problem. I simply add Artwork in Get Info. But I don't want to put all my DVDs into iTunes because I have to convert them to a lower resolution format to do it. I want to keep my DVD files in high resolution and use Cover Flow in Finder as a library for my movie collection.
    Unfortunately Cover Flow in Finder does not have an add Artwork option because it just displays the Quicktime or other movie format Icons.
    I think the only way around this is to convert my DVD covers to Icons. But they come out very poor quality.
    Is there another way of doing this?
    If not, is there a good Icon creator out there that will enable me to convert my high res. .jpg DVD covers into equally high res. Icons?
    It's odd Cover Flow in Finder doesn't seem to work the same way as Cover Flow in iTunes. Surely they're both built on the same platform. In fact, Cover Flow in Finder isn't really COVER Flow at all, since I can't add Artwork (covers) to it! It should be called ICON flow.
    Thanks.

    MartinJapan2007 wrote:
    With no Get Info/Add Artwork option in Finder's Cover Flow (unlike iTunes) I cannot change these base icons to the cover art, which is what I7d like to do.
    As you note in your follow up post, you can add custom icons (up to 512 X 512 pixels) via Finder's Get Info but this is apparently not what you want. iTunes doesn't actually change the icons either; as mentioned earlier, it associates the music files with separate artwork files that Cover Flow (a display technology that both iTunes & Finder use) displays in place of the file's actual icon.
    Cover Flow also supports displaying some embedded artwork -- images in the file itself. Media file types like mp4 are "containers" in that they hold a variety of data types, including video tracks, audio tracks, metadata information (like author, copyrights, or recording date), or even still images. Each file type has some scheme for identifying the various data types it supports.
    Neither Cover Flow nor Finder (nor, for the most part, iTunes) supports embedding data in these file types. For that, you need an editor that can parse the container's data scheme & add or modify data in the proper format. A simple example is QuickTime Pro, with which you can set the "poster frame" to any frame of "mov" files. (This is actually metadata that just identifies the frame, not a separate image.) Cover Flow will look for this & if present will display the poster frame instead of the icon.
    MPEG file types use different but somewhat similar schemes. (ITunes partially supports the mp3 MPEG scheme, thus the comment above about it.) To embed images or metadata in MPEG files you will need an editor with that capability. Currently, all that I know of are based on AtomicParsley, (so named because the MPEG scheme uses "atoms" to identify data types).
    The AtomicParsley link explains this much better than I can; it is worth a read to get some idea of how this works & the relationship between iTunes & embedded MPEG data. At the end of the page you will find links to apps that use it to edit MPEG metadata. I know of no "all in one" editor for all MPEG file types; each is purposed for different uses. vID Infiltr8 metadata video tagger probably comes closest to what you want, since it can set artwork in MPEG 4 files.
    For the other file types you mention, I do not know of a good editor. I believe VLC is capable of embedding some data types, but not in a user-friendly way -- you pretty much have to do everything manually.
    If you use appropriate editors, you should be able to accomplish what you want, but I believe you will soon see that this is much more complex than it appears at first glance & may sometimes require rewriting the entire media file or have other consequences you were not expecting.
